A fruit sekker buts 50 boxes of mangoes each containing 100 m mangoes at the rate of ₹1200 per box he sells each mangoes for ₹20
Dahasolnce [82]

Answer:

₹40000, 66.6%

Step-by-step explanation:

Given data

Number of boxes= 50

Cost per box= ₹1200

Total cost= 50*1200= ₹60000

Total number of mangoes in all 50 boxes= 50*100= 5000 mangoes

Cost price per mago= 60000/5000=  ₹12

Selling price per mango=  ₹20

profit = selling price- cost price

profit=  20-12

proft=  ₹8

Total profit = 8*5000

Total profit= ₹40000

%profit = 40000/60000*100

%profit= 0.666*100

%profit= 66.6%
